AI Technical Summary
Existing purely mechanical and electromagnetic clutches suffer from slow response, low control precision, susceptibility to overheating and degradation, and short lifespan in high-torque, high-frequency applications. Furthermore, there is friction and wear between rotating parts and stationary actuators.
The friction clutch structure that uses pneumatic braking isolates the rotating parts from the stationary actuator through the design of the thrust ball bearing. It uses air pressure to generate braking force to engage the transmission disc and friction plate, and spring force to separate the parts. The cylinder, piston, bearing and other components are integrated on the rotating shaft to achieve a compact structure.
It achieves precise control, rapid response, compact structure, high integration, good heat dissipation, long service life, and adjustability to meet different needs, and solves the problem of friction and wear between rotating parts and stationary actuators.
